Cloaked in darkness and silence, Shadow Wolves are the ethereal predators of the night, their fur absorbing light and their eyes glowing like pale moons. These stealthy hunters can create shadow clones of themselves, tricking their foes and allowing for devastating ambushes. They are often seen lurking in the outskirts of cursed forests and haunted ruins, waiting to strike at the unsuspecting.

Shadow Bite
Melee Weapon Attack: +6 to hit, reach 5 ft., one target. Hit: 10 (2d6 + 3) piercing damage plus 3 (1d6) necrotic damage.
Shadow Clone
As a bonus action, the Shadow Wolf can create 1d2 shadow clones of itself that appear in unoccupied spaces within 15 feet. These clones act on the Shadow Wolf’s initiative and can take actions or distract foes, but they can’t attack or be damaged. The clones disappear when the real Shadow Wolf takes damage.
